New restaurant and nightclub at Sikes Senter Mall

WICHITA FALLS (KFDX/KJTL) – Sikes Senter Mall is under new ownership as we reported last week, and in a few weeks they will have a new restaurant in the former Buffalo Wild Wings location.

After countless sound checks and hundreds of boxes later, the owners of the new “Undeclared” restaurant and nightclub say they are just weeks away from opening to the public, a task that the co-owner Dustin Hopson, was not easy.

“It’s taken several months, and with the mall’s new owner, hopefully things will get easier,” Hopson said. “The process before was very tumultuous, and now everything is fine.”

Hopson said the idea came after reading an article that ranked Wichita Falls at the bottom of a list of the 419 worst college towns in the United States.

“I didn’t just want to do a bar or a disco – I wanted to do something where college kids could come or airmen and hang out during the day and have good food with cheap drinks and have a nice nightlife,” Hopson mentioned.

Hopson has teamed up with Highlander restaurant owner Erik Scott, who plans to bring something new to the table.

“We have a really good menu, and one of his ideas is that instead of just regular buffalo wings, we actually do whole chicken thighs and, to go with the college theme, we make them. ‘let’s call the drum line,’ Hopson says.

With a full bar, DJ equipment and a large dance floor, Hopson said he hopes to provide audiences with an experience not found anywhere else.

“It’s a restaurant during the day, and in the evenings we’ll have the live music and club vibe – some nights with a DJ – so it’s a place you can come, and you don’t have to leave. “, said Hopson. “Instead of getting too drunk and then going to Whataburger or somewhere else, you can get your food here and take an Uber home.”

Hopson said he’s confident the restaurant will be packed when the doors open in less than two weeks on Tuesday, March 1.
